> The attached patch fixes this problem and has been tested on my
> tinderbox to build correctly.  Rodrigo, can you please verify that this
> does not cause any run-time regressions and approve it for commit?
> 
> It makes the check for the dynamic loader support correct (it's gone in
> perl 5.8.9) and removes the built-in GD support (there was a build
> failure in this after you fix the dynamic loader issue).
